William Caxton (c. 1422 – c. 1491) is an English merchant, diplomat, writer, and printer.
He is thought to be the first English person to work as a printer and the first to introduce a printing press into England, which he does in 1476.
He is also the first English retailer of printed books; his London contemporaries in the trade are all Flemish, German, or French.
In 2002, he is named among the 100 Greatest Britons in a BBC poll.
